A gilt brass carriage clock, 19th century
the 7cm white enamelled dial with Roman numerals and outer minute track, subsidiary seconds dial, French cylinder escapement, the four-glass case interspersed with rounded moulded corners, on bracket feet, scroll-shaped and faceted swing-handle, case distressed, 13,5cm high, accompanied by a leather carrying case, damaged, 16,5cm high, 11,4cm wide; another, 20th century, the 5,5cm white enamelled dial with Arabic numerals and outer minute track, French cylinder escapement, the four-glass case interspersed with rounded enamelled corners, on bracket feet, scroll-shaped swing-handle, case distressed, 11cm high, accompanied by a leather carrying case, damaged, 13cm high, 10cm wide
